1. 5 Napkin Burger – The Best Gourmet Burgers in Hell’s Kitchen

One of the top-rated burger joints in New York, 5 Napkin Burger is a favorite among both locals and visitors.

2. Totto Ramen – Authentic Ramen with Rich, Slow-Cooked Broth

For a comforting bowl of ramen, Totto Ramen is a must-visit. Known for its rich, flavorful broth, this spot has been a staple for Japanese food lovers in Hell’s Kitchen.

3. Esca – Michelin-Starred Italian Seafood Excellence

Seafood lovers will adore Esca, a fine-dining Italian restaurant specializing in freshly sourced seafood.

4. Kashkaval Garden – A Cozy Mediterranean Escape

This hidden gem offers delicious Mediterranean-inspired small plates, perfect for a relaxed evening with friends.

5. Don Antonio – The Best Neapolitan Pizza in NYC

For an authentic taste of Italy, Don Antonio serves traditional Neapolitan-style pizza in a warm, inviting setting.

6. Kochi – Michelin-Starred Korean Skewer Tasting Menu

One of the most sought-after Korean dining experiences in New York, Kochi offers a refined tasting menu that celebrates traditional flavors with a modern twist.

7. The Marshal – Farm-to-Table American Cuisine

Focused on sustainability and locally sourced ingredients, The Marshal is one of the top farm-to-table restaurants in Hell’s Kitchen.

8. Ippudo Westside – Trendy Ramen with a Cult Following

If you’re in the mood for Japanese comfort food, Ippudo Westside delivers bold flavors in a modern, trendy atmosphere.

FAQs

1. What kind of food can I find in Hell’s Kitchen?
Hell’s Kitchen has many types of food, including burgers, ramen, seafood, pizza, and Mediterranean dishes. There are options for every taste.

2. Are there budget-friendly restaurants in Hell’s Kitchen?
Yes! Many places like Totto Ramen and 5 Napkin Burger offer great food at affordable prices.

3. Do I need a reservation at these restaurants?
Some restaurants, like Kochi and Esca, require reservations. Others, like Don Antonio and Ippudo Westside, allow walk-ins but can get busy.

4. What is the best restaurant for a romantic dinner?
Kashkaval Garden is a great spot for a romantic meal, with its cozy lighting and delicious Mediterranean dishes.

5. Which restaurant serves the best pizza in Hell’s Kitchen?
Don Antonio is known for its Neapolitan-style pizza with fresh ingredients and a crispy crust.
